Melbourne Ska Orchestra’s legendary stage performances, incorporating a 15 piece horn troupe, fronted by Nicky Bomba (of [a=John Butler Trio] fame).


In 2003 a world-record attempt to have the largest number of horn players on stage at the same time playing the ska-skank saw a slew of musicians take the stage at St Kilda’s (Melbourne Australia) Gershwin Room, and although nobody remembered to check if the record had actually been set, from this sold-out performance the Melbourne Ska Orchestra was born.
